WebTypically, clouds can move 30-120 miles per hour. It depends on the situation and the type of cloud that determines the speed. For instance, high cirrus clouds can travel at a speed of more than 100 mph during the jet stream. Clouds during the thunderstorm can travel at speed up to 30 to 40 mph. Web18 sep. 2024 · This horizontal movement is due to wind. However, it’s possible to notice clouds moving vertically. That is, at one point you might see a cloud much lower slightly rise up further in the sky. This is due to convection, which is rising hot air from the ground moving upwards. This hot air can cause clouds to move upwards where the air is colder. Web27 jun. 2024 · One reason that planes cruise above the clouds is so they can fly fast.
